Designing DS |
Designing Directory Services provides students with the knowledge and skills necessary to design a Microsoft Windows® 2000 directory services infrastructure in an enterprise network. Strategies are presented to assist the student in identifying the information technology needs of an organization, and then designing an Active Directory structure that meets those needs. Designing Security provides students with the knowledge and skills necessary to design a security framework for small, medium, and enterprise networks by using Microsoft Windows 2000 technologies. This course provides information necessary to pass the Designing a Microsoft
Windows 2000 Directory Services Infrastructure (70-219) and Designing
Security for a Microsoft Windows 2000 Network (70-220). |
